Preparations
Using a Household Power Outlet
1. Turn the dial to OFF.
2. Attach the DC coupler to the camcorder.
Open the battery compartment cover and slide the
DC coupler all the way into the compartment and
press gently until it clicks.
3. Connect the power cord to the power
adapter.
4. Plug the power cord into a power outlet.
5. Connect the DC coupler to the adapter.
6. Pass the cable through the special slot
and close battery compartment cover.
7. Detach the DC coupler after use.
Open the battery compartment cover, press the
BATT.RELEASE latch left and pull out the DC
coupler.
About the Built-in Rechargeable Lithium Battery
This camcorder has a built-in rechargeable lithium battery to retain the date, time and other settings.
The built-in battery is recharged every time you use the camcorder. However, when you use the
camcorder for only short periods or do not use it for a period of over 3 months, it will discharge
completely. In that case, recharge the built-in battery by powering the camcorder from a power outlet
and leaving it with the dial set to OFF for at least 24 hours.
Disconnect the DC coupler from the compact power adapter when charging a battery pack.
Turn off the camcorder before connecting or disconnecting the compact power adapter.
If the compact power adapter is used close to a TV, it may cause picture interference. Move the
compact power adapter away from the TV or the antenna cable.
Do not connect to the compact power adapter any products not expressly recommended for use
with this camcorder.
If you connect a faulty compact power adapter or battery pack, the charge indicator turns off and
charging will stop.
The charge indicator serves also as an indication about the charge status.
0-50%: Flashes once per second
50-75%: Flashes twice per second
More than 75%: Flashes 3 times per second
100%: Continuously on
We recommend charging the battery pack in temperatures between 10 °C and 30 °C (50 °F and
86 °F). The charging time will vary depending on the surrounding temperature and the battery’s
initial charge condition.
In cold places the effective usage time of the battery will decrease.
We recommend that you prepare battery packs 2 to 3 times longer than you think you might need.
To conserve battery power, turn off the camcorder instead of leaving it in record pause mode.
